Spain - Basic Metals Manufacturing Number of Persons Employed

Since 2014, Spain Basic Metals Manufacturing Number of Persons Employed increased 0.5% year on year. At 59,402 Employees in 2019, the country was number 6 among other countries in Basic Metals Manufacturing Number of Persons Employed. Spain is overtaken by United Kingdom, which was number 5 at 68,282 Employees and is followed by Czech Republic with 44,082 Employees. Germany lead the ranking with 280,443 Employees in 2019, -1.7% versus 2018. Italy, Poland and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ta recorded the best 5 years average growth at +22.9% per year, while Latvia was the worst growing country at -14.6% per year.
